Ok so this is what I have so far, adding new info overtime.

All info has been confirmed with the guide leak.

Skull face origins and history with Big Boss
-His parents worked in a factory for a secret army
-Recruited in secret by Major Zero, his job with XOF? Make sure that the important missions didn't fail, (including Operation Snake Eater),
-Working for Zero for years lead to him resenting the two of them, that being Big Boss and Zero ofc

-Skullface has the parasite, which was made by Code Talker(who also has the cure), infects Zero with it at some point, Big Boss has to kill all of MB due to it spreading. Yongyea called it.

Bosses
Quiet
-You face quiet in a "dual of sharpshooters" in mission 11. And mission 40 on extreme difficulty.
-Her hearing is ten times more sensitive than normal soldiers.
-Her vision is unaffected by time of day, no difference in sight between night and day
-Something involving a laser sight kills the player instantly
Quiet leaves after mission 43.
She's heard speaking during the hospital segment, she's there to kill Big Boss.

Volgin AKA Fireman
-Other than the prologue, the only time we fight Fireman is during mission 20.
-One of the missions is about retrieving his body

Eli
-You'll face Eli during Mission 23
-There's a brief fight during optional mission 113.

Skulls
There are three types of skulls.
Fog Version
-You will meet him twice. In missions 1 & 6.
-You can destroy his body parts to rapidly reduce their health and resistance.
-Health slowly regenerates overtime, (all skulls have this ability).

Armor Version
-Encountered during missions 16 & 29
-If you fulton this type of skull, you'll be rewarded with their parasite. Enhanced armor.
-Every type of skull can be fultoned.

Camouflage version
-Encountered during mission 28 and mission 48.
-Fultoning them and gaining their parasite leads to the creation of items that grant the player 30 seconds on invisibility.
-This version's body parts can't be destroyed.
-Headshots are the most useful way to defeat these skulls
-Like Quiet they have perfect vision during the night time. They share her hearing abilities as well.
-You can hear their breathing if you listen closely while they're aiming with their sniper rifles.

The "floating kid" aka child psycho mantis controlling Metal Gear is the final boss.

General Info
If you spray Quiet with water she will "wiggle" because the parasites inside her are absorbing water. She also reacts to rain, the same thing occurs with the skulls,
There are 50 main missions, 157 side missions

Just to refresh, the guide states the following points.

This information is taken from these pictures:

http://batmariafg.imgur.com

A video proving the validity of the these pictures can also be seen here:

http://a.pomf.cat/vmqfmv.mp4

http://a.pomf.cat/qzeauc.mp4

I am semi-fluent in Italian and have personally translated these points myself from the pictures in the link.

Other native Italian speakers have also verified these points.

General

- Avatar creation is for the online elements only.

- The are 50 main missions.

- Quiet leaves you after mission 43 and to finish her story you will have to find her after the main one is over.

- The last mission is against the Metal Gear controlled by "The Third Child".

- Quiet goes to the hospital to kill Big Boss and speaks while doing so.

- The "man on fire" is Volgin. You have to get recover his body in Chapter 2.

- The guide says it's safe to assume that Eli is Liquid Snake.

- The alternate name of the ST-84 Metal Gear is confirmed to be the Sahelathropus.

Big Boss/Ahab

- The guide strongly suggests through clues that the Medic from Ground Zeroes is the version of Big Boss who awakens from the coma in the hospital. This version of Big Boss is know as Ahab.

- The guide notes that Big Boss and the Medic have similar voices, so he is a strong candidate for being the version of Big Boss/Ahab that awakens from the coma in hospital.

- The guide also says that the Big Boss we see on the operating table in the "Don't you die on me dammit!" scene from the trailers does not have shrapnel in his head. The guide suggests that the Medic is the person to mostly have the shrapnel in his head, while also being the same hospital room, as he protected Big Boss from the Paz's bomb blast in the chopper in Ground Zeroes.

- The guide says that the version of Big Boss/Ahab that awakens for the coma in hospital has a DNA test done with Eli. Their DNA does not match. The guide goes on to state that Eli is a clone of the real Big Boss, their DNA should match, which again gives a glue to Ahab's identity.

- The guide notes that when Eli asks Ocelot where his father is, Ocelot replies that "Your father isn't here". This is despite the fact that Ahab is watching their conversation behind a two-way mirror.

Ishmael


- The guide doesn't say who Ishmael definitely say who Ishmeal is. Konami and Kojima Production asked Piggyback, the creators of the guide, not ti reveal it. Ishmael identity is revealed in an optional mission after the main story has ended.

- Huey is not sure of the version of Big Boss/Ahab's identity when he first meets him.

- It does however, go over some fan theories and gives clues towards the true identity of Ishmael.

- The guide discusses the theory that Ishmael is imaginary. It says that this can't be the case as Quiet sees Ishmael when she comes to assassinate the version of Big Boss/Venom Snake/Ahab that awakens for the coma in hospital.

- The guide says that the fact that there are "The Star of Bethlehem" lilies in the Ishmael's and the version of Big Boss/Ahab that awakens for the coma's room is a strong clue to the real identity of Ishmael. The states that these were The Boss' were hold a significance to The Boss.

- When Ahab sees the ghost of Paz the first time at Mother Base, he has an hallucination where there are clearly two versions of Big Boss on the chopper.
